> If you have the following input field, the page rendering is broken. You get
> only a short demaged part of page code. If you remove the binding attribute
> all works fine...
> ...
> <tx:in id="name" value="#{counter.text}"
> binding="#{counter.textInput}" label="#{bundle.helloWorldName}"
> labelWidth="180px" validator="#{counter.stringValidator}"
> required="true" markup="bg_color" />
> ...
> With the following input field, the page is rendered correctly, but you get a
> NullPointerException, if you want to use the UIInput field in a BackingBean
> ...
> <fx:in id="name" value="#{counter.text}"
> binding="#{counter.textInput}" label="#{bundle.helloWorldName}"
> labelWidth="180px" validator="#{counter.stringValidator}"
> required="true" markup="bg_color" />
